Transaction 20d49ba6986018b1445c5484449177a998c31380add12cf9401662f79931418f

1 Input
2 Outputs
  • 20d49ba6986018b1445c5484449177a998c31380add12cf9401662f79931418f:0
  • value  20660
    address  13wxnBAGzkxu5MBUcRdpMFjqxwLyCtf77S
  • 20d49ba6986018b1445c5484449177a998c31380add12cf9401662f79931418f:1
  • value  18040320
    address  1MnP7zZFbHWwS2dcEkgbstCCqfhnTdrHCx